My Second Stay at Four Points by Sheraton KL City Centre

This hotel on Jalan Ampang, formerly the New World Hotel, is part of the Marriott chain. It's right next to the Renaissance Hotel and shares a pool with it. On Trip.com, a Deluxe Guest room costs RM525 including breakfast for two people and taxes. This was my second stay here.

Smooth Check-In and Spacious Lobby

I arrived around 1:20 PM and headed straight to the front desk. The lobby is on the ground floor—beautiful and quite spacious. There's also a restaurant there where guests have breakfast. Check-in took just a few minutes, and I got a free upgrade to a room facing KLCC. My room was on the 23rd floor; the hotel has six elevators.

Room Highlights: Big, Comfortable, and Well-Equipped

The Deluxe room spans 322 square feet, making it pretty large. Right inside the door, there's a wardrobe on the right—small but functional. It holds hangers for clothes, a safe, iron, and ironing board. The bathroom is on the left. Beyond it, a cabinet houses a mini fridge and tea/coffee makers.

In the bed area, there's a king bed, a single sofa to the left, and a small round table next to it. (On my first stay, the room had a longer sofa.) At the foot of the bed on the left corner, a small work desk with a chair and reading lamp. A large Smart TV—maybe 60 inches—hangs on the opposite wall.

Bathroom Details

The bathroom is spacious with a sliding door that locks from inside. It includes a sink, toilet, and shower area. A bidet hose sits by the toilet bowl, and the shower is fully enclosed by frosted glass. Plenty of room for a rain shower and handheld option. Amenities are complete: toothbrush, hand towel, face towel, and more.

Family-Friendly Pool and Facilities

One standout feature is the large pool on the 4th floor, shared with Renaissance Hotel. Open from 7 AM to 7 PM, it's perfect for kids—huge, beautiful, with lots of play areas. Same floor has a 24-hour gym, sauna, and spa.

Breakfast and Dining

Breakfast is in the lobby restaurant with plenty of options, though not super organized. I tried a few items as usual. I also had lunch there—chicken rice for RM45—and it was delicious.

Tech and Practical Perks

Free in-room WiFi hits 39 Mbps. Mobile data: CelcomDigi at 161 Mbps, Tune Talk at 67 Mbps. Smart TV offers tons of free HD channels, including Vision Four. Strong water pressure in the shower—one of my favorites. Parking available for RM10, fully cashless.

Why It's a Favorite

Personally, this is one of my top hotels. It's beautiful, clean, and the rooms have stylish lighting with balanced illumination everywhere. Great for families thanks to the big pool. Location is central: 900 meters to KLCC, 2.2 km to Pavilion and Bukit Bintang. Next to Kampung Baru for dining. Public transport: Bukit Nenas Monorail across the street, Dang Wangi LRT 650 meters away.
